Ivy is the debut album by 19-year-old singer Ivy Quainoo, who won the first season of the casting show The Voice of Germany in February 2012. The album offers 14 soul/pop songs, some of them covers (Bacharach's "I Say a Little Prayer," featuring members of the BossHoss, "Soul Suckers" by Amos Lee, "You Can't Put a Price on Love" by the Knack) and some of them originals -- including the first single "Do You Like What You See," which reached number two on the German singles charts. Ivy also includes Quainoo's live performance of "Shake It Out" with Florence + the Machine from the TV show as a bonus track.
